I've been diving deep into the romance novel scene this year, and I'm consistently impressed by the quality and diversity offered by certain publishers. Avon Books remains a powerhouse, especially with their contemporary romance line—titles like 'The Love Hypothesis' by Ali Hazelwood started here and became massive hits. Their ability to spot fresh voices is unmatched. Then there's Berkley, a Penguin Random House imprint, which has been killing it with rom-coms and emotional reads. Emily Henry's 'Book Lovers' and Christina Lauren's works are proof of their keen eye for talent. For indie vibes, Entangled Publishing is a gem, specializing in steamy and diverse romances that often fly under the radar but deserve way more attention. And let's not forget Harlequin, the O.G. of romance, still delivering heartwarming series and category romances like clockwork. If you want a mix of tradition and innovation, these are the publishers to watch.
